UP govt discriminating against IAS officials: Congress

Claiming that the Uttar Pradesh government has no credibility, Congress today accused it of discriminating between its senior officials.
"This government has no existence. It has lost its credibility. Government is not run through police force but through its credibility and I cannot give even a single number to it," UPCC chief Nirmal Khatri told newspersons.
Khatri was responding to queries on the performance of the UP government which completes three years in office on March 15.
Charging the government of discriminating against its officials, Khatri said while police officials including SSP of Saharanpur were suspended over loot in a jewellery shop, no action was taken against officials occupying similar posts in Lucknow even after loot and murder of three people at an ATM and brutal killing of a 19-year-old girl.
"How can the government which discriminates between its officials maintain its credibility," Khatri asked.
"It is not just the police officials but also the district magistrates have been politicised... The DMs and SSPs, who at one time worked with pride, have to salute mafia of Samajwadi Party today," he said.
To a question on speculations of changes in the State Congress, Khatri said, "Such rumours are being spread to mislead the Congress organisation and demoralise its workers."
Khatri said the forces, parties and government who are perturbed over public support for his party's "rail roko, rasta roko" agitation against the Central and State governments scheduled for March 12, were getting behind it.
He further said that major railway stations and internal areas of cities have been exempted from the programme.
